2025 vs. 2026 Escalade Updates: What’s New?
The 2025 Escalade lineup introduced major updates, while 2026 brings an all-new electric extended-wheelbase model. Here’s a breakdown, or scroll down to the detailed comparison chart.
2025 Cadillac Escalade Specs & Updates
The 2025 Escalade and Escalade ESV received a full exterior refresh featuring a bolder grille, reshaped front lighting, and available 24-inch wheels. Inside, the Escalade-V lineup gained carbon fiber accents and quilted leather upholstery.
Standard across the lineup is Super Cruise™ hands-free driving. For the first time, the all-electric Escalade IQ debuted with 750 horsepower and exceptional EV range.
2026 Cadillac Escalade Specs & Updates
For 2026, Cadillac introduces the **Escalade IQL**, a new extended-wheelbase electric SUV offering even more third-row legroom and cargo space than the IQ. The IQL completes the full gas + EV Escalade portfolio, giving shoppers the broadest range of options ever.
All other Escalade models carry forward unchanged from 2025.
| 2025 & 2026 Cadillac Escalade Specs & Features | ||||||
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
2025 Escalade
|
2025 Escalade ESV
|
2025 Escalade-V
|
2025 Escalade-V ESV
|
2025 / 2026 Escalade IQ
|
2026 Escalade IQL
| |
| Fuel Type | Gas | Gas | Gas | Gas | Electric | Electric |
| Engine | 6.2L V-8 | 6.2L V-8 | 6.2L Supercharged V-8 | 6.2L Supercharged V-8 | Dual Electric Motors | Dual Electric Motors |
| Horsepower | 420 | 420 | 682 | 682 | 750 | 750 |
| Torque | 460 lb-ft | 460 lb-ft | 653 lb-ft | 653 lb-ft | 785 lb-ft | 785 lb-ft |
| Max EPA-Est. MPG | 17 MPG | 17 MPG | 13 MPG | 13 MPG | N/A | N/A |
| Electric Range | N/A | N/A | N/A | N/A | 460–465 miles | 460 miles |
| Passenger Seating | 7 or 8 | 7 | 7 or 8 | 7 | ||
| Length / Width | 211.9 / 93.7 in | 227 / 93.7 in | 211.9 / 93.7 in | 227 / 93.7 in | 224.3 / 94.1 in | 228.5 / 94.1 in |
| 1st/2nd/3rd Row Legroom | 44.5 / 41.7 / 34.9 | 44.5 / 41.7 / 36.7 | 44.5 / 41.7 / 34.9 | 44.5 / 41.7 / 36.7 | 45.2 / 41.3 / 32.3 | 45.2 / 41.4 / 36.7 |
| Cargo Capacity | 25.5 cu ft | 41.5 cu ft | 25.5 cu ft | 41.5 cu ft | 23.6 cu ft | 24.2 cu ft |

A Closer Look at Escalade Trim Options
Which 2025 & 2026 Escalade Is Right for You?
- 2025 Escalade: Seats up to eight; strong fuel economy for its class.
- 2025 Escalade ESV: Largest gas-powered cargo space.
- 2025 Escalade-V: 682-hp supercharged engine + track-inspired luxury.
- 2025 Escalade-V ESV: Same power with more space.
- 2025/2026 Escalade IQ: 750 hp + up to 465 miles of electric range.
- 2026 Escalade IQL: Electric extended-wheelbase with massive third-row comfort.

Cadillac Escalade: Pros & Cons at a Glance
Pros
- Class-leading luxury and technology
- Available supercharged and all-electric powertrains
- Flexible seating for 7 or 8 passengers
Cons
- Large size can be challenging in tight spaces
- Fuel economy varies with powerful V-8 engines
